Eminem Still Doesn’t Get Why His Gay Slurs Upset People

Eminem, Relapse

Even if Elton John saved him from drugs, Eminem still isn't going to apologize for the gay community for his use of the word "faggot".

He told the Detroit Metro Times, "There are other artists that have used the word 'faggot' in their work… So why, then, when I say it is it any different?…Let's say if I say something fucked up about Christopher Reeve, you know what I mean? Just something totally off-the-cuff. That's really fucked up, but how is it any different than what South Park is doing? Or Family Guy?…Why am I that person who's always looked at and where the microscope comes out?"

How does he just bring up that word and then get so dismissive about it? Just because people have done it before him, it doesn't make it right!
